Fourth final in a row for SCHC, after narrow escape

After Saturday's historic 5-0 win - the biggest ever away win in the playoffs - SCHC had a lot more trouble with debutant Pinoké on Sunday. In the second matches of the semi-finals, the Bilthoven hockey players came away well: 1-1.
Whereas SCHC effortlessly exploited the chances a day earlier, it was Pinoké that prevailed. Daan Sabel's team created no fewer than eight penalty corners, but failed time and again to score from the head of the circle.
For a long time, a rare field goal by Maria Steensma seemed enough for a surprising victory. But in the closing stages SCHC pulled out all the stops: coach Gilles van Heesteren brought goalkeeper Elodie Picard to the side for an extra field player, and with success. Trijntje Beljaars scored the equaliser in the final minutes: 1-1.
SCHC qualified for the final for the fourth year in a row, although this time it did not go as smoothly as Saturday's result suggested. For Pinoké, the draw ended their first ever adventure in the playoffs. Steensma will go into the books as the first goal scorer ever for the Steekneuzen in the nacompetition.
